MILLER 12 7 N Delaware St. Main 5762. 39 leuaUno i'iLfca. 7 STATE HIGHWAY" CONSTRUCTION Notice is hereby given that se*aled kMe I will be received by the Director of the Highway Commission, at the office of j State Highway Commission, in the Stats House, City of Indianapolis, Indiana, until 10:00 a. m. on the 26th day of June, 1923, for the construction of certain highways and described as follows: H F. A. No. 34 See. D. and F, A. No. 42. Sec, A. St. Meir.rad-Leavenworth Rd. St. Meinrad to the Bnstow-Blrdseye Road. Spen- : cer and Perry Counties. 8 269 miles. I* 2. F. A No. 42, Sec. D. St. MeinradLeavenworth Rd. Sulphur to Leavenworth. Crawford County. 7.292 miles. 3. S. A. No. 5, Sec. E-l. ShoaU-Mitchell Road. Two miles east of Shoals to WiUow Y'allev. Martin County. 1.220 miles. 4 S. A. No. 46, Sec. D. Angola-Miciiigan State Line Rd Three miles north of Angola to the Michigan State Line. Steuben Coanty. 4.552 miles. Bids will be received for grading and structures under twenty-foot span on the above listed projects, a-s shown on plans and described in Standard Specifications for same. 5. F. A. No. 59. Scottsburg-Blocher Road. Three miles east of Seottsbnrg to Blocher Scott Countv. 5,002 miles. Bids will be received for grading and structures under twenty-foot span and gravel bate course on the above listed project, as shown on plans and described in Standard Specifications for same Contractor will furnish necessary cement for the above listed projects. Proposal blanks and specifications may be obtained free, and plans upon payment of $5.00 per set. except third project, which will cost $2.00 per set. upon application to the State Highway Commission. Indianapolis. Indiana. No refund for plans returned. Plans may also be seen at the office of the State Highway Commission-: Indianapolis, Indiana. Contracts will be let to the lowest and best bidder, but the right to reject any and all bids is reserved, if any cause exists therefor. Bidders shall file bonds with the bids as provided by law. J D. WILLIAMS. • Director Indiana State Highway Commission. NOTICE OF HEARING ON RESOLUTION. D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C PARKS, CITY' OF INDIANAPOLIS. OFFICE^. OF THE BOARD OF PARK COM*^® MISSIONERS. W To whom it May Concern:— Notice is hereby given by the Board of Park Commissioners of the City of Indtanapolis, Indiana, that it is desired and deemed necessary to make the following described public improvements in the city of Indianapolis, as authorized by the following numbered Improvement Resolution adopted by said Board on the 24th day of May. 1923 IMPROVEMENT RESOLUTION NO. 14. 1923. To construct a Wading Pool in Camp Sullivan, a part of the Park and Boulevard System of the city of Indianapolis. Indiana. All work done in the making of said described public improvement, shall be in accordance with the terms and conditions of the Improvement Resolution as numbered and adopted by the Board of Park Commissioners, on the above named day. and the detailed drawings, plans, profiles and specifications for such improvement which are on file and may be seen in the office of the Board of Park Commissioners of the city of Indianapolis. That said Board of Park Commissioners, has fixed Saturday, June 16th. 1923, .at 10 o’clock A M.. at its offices in said City Hall as the time and place when final action will be taken confirming, modifying or rescinding said resolution and when it will receive and hear remonstrances from persons interested in or affected by such proceedings, and when it will determine the public utility and benefit thereof. „ CHARLES A. BOOKWALTER, FRED CLINE. A. M. MAGUIRE?, SARAH E. SHANK. Board of Park Commissioners of the City of Indianapolis. Said estate la supposed to be solvent. UNION TRUST No. 21246. -J} Home Ransacked. While Mr. and Mrs. Georg® N. Baker, 1725 Ingram St., were away Tuesday night a burglar cut a screen and entered through an open window. The house was ransacked. The thief carried away a gold ring valued at sls a breast pin set valued at and $2 In money.
